Sectioning under the Mental Health Act Flashcards
What does a Section 2 allow?
- Admission for assessment
- Can give treatment against a patient’s wishes
How long does a Section 2 last for and can it be renewed?
28 days non-renewable
Who can request a Section 2?
An Approved Mental Health Professional (AMHP) on the recommendation of 2 doctors
What does a Section 3 allow?
- Admission for treatment
- Treatment can be given against a patient’s wishes
How long does a Section 3 last for and can it be renewed?
6 months - renewable
Who can request a Section 3?
An AMHP along with 2 doctors, all of whom must have seen the patient within the last 24 hours
What is a Section 4 and when is it used?
It’s an assessment order used as an emergency section when a Section 2 would take too long
How long does a Section 4 last for?
72 hours
Who can request a Section 4?
GPs or AMHPs
What can Sections 5(2) and 5(4) do?
Detain a patient who is voluntarily in hospital
Who can request a Section 5(2)?
A doctor
How long does a Section 5(2) last for?
72 hours
Who can request a Section 5(4)?
A nurse
How long does a Section 5(4) last for?
6 hours
What is a Section 17a?
Community treatment order
When is a Section 17a used?
To recall a patient to hospital from the community for treatment if they’re not complying with their conditions e.g. not taking medications
What is a Section 135 used for and who by?
Used by police to enter a private property and remove a person to a place of safety
What is a Section 136 used for and who by?
Used by police to remove a person from a public place to a place a safety
